Role Overview:

As FIQ continues to scale its delivery footprint with a strategic enterprise client, we're building a dedicated bridge between our India-based delivery team and the client's operations team. This role owns that connection end-to-end: running a proactive weekly cadence with the client, keeping task visibility clear across our India-based team members, and packaging completed work into regular, client-facing reporting that makes the value of our delivery visible and easy to track.

What Success Looks Like in the First 90 Days: 

 

30 Days: 

  • Build a working relationship with the client's operations team and primary contact 
  • Establish the weekly cadence call 
  • Get up to speed on current open tickets/workstreams via the ticketing system 

 

60 Days: 

  • Own recurring client-facing reporting on completed work 
  • Be the established point of contact for India-team task coordination 
  • Identify and start closing gaps in delivery documentation quality 

 

90 Days: 

  • Demonstrate a measurable improvement in client-perceived delivery visibility and timeliness 
  • Fully own the weekly cadence and reporting rhythm independently 

 

Key Performance Indicators (KPIs): 

  • Weekly cadence call adherence (held consistently, no missed weeks after Month 1) 
  • Turnaround time on client-facing status reports 
  • SLA adherence rate on ticketing system items 
  • Client-reported satisfaction/visibility improvement (qualitative check-in with client stakeholders) 
  • Reduction in escalations reaching leadership directly (i.e., issues caught and resolved at coordinator level)
